South Africa is rapidly becoming a key market for Internet of Things (IoT) medical devices, influenced by its intricate healthcare system, a strong drive for digital transformation aimed at enhancing access and efficiency, and the rising prevalence of both chronic and infectious diseases. Although the population is relatively youthful compared to developed countries, with around 9.7% of individuals aged 60 and above projected for 2024, this demographic is on the rise. A study from May 2025 published in PMC revealed that multimorbidity, defined as the presence of two or more chronic conditions, affected 45.3% of the population analyzed in 2016, with hypertension (46.4%) and diabetes (22.6%) being particularly common.

The South African government is making significant investments in digital health initiatives. The Roadmap for the Digital Transformation of the South African Government, released in May 2025, outlines a strategy to modernize public service delivery, including healthcare, through enhanced coordination and shared systems. Additionally, the South African Health Products Regulatory Authority (SAHPRA) unveiled its strategic plan for 2025/26 to 2029/30 in April 2025, which emphasizes the regulation of medical devices.

Telemedicine and remote patient monitoring are pivotal in this transformation. South Africa boasts the highest rate of telemedicine adoption in Sub-Saharan Africa, with a focus on specialist consultations, chronic disease management, and mental health services, as noted in a March 2025 review in PMC. The growing integration of telemedicine with home healthcare services is driving the demand for remote monitoring devices, particularly for elderly and vulnerable patients. While smart hospital initiatives are emerging, they often concentrate on localized solutions due to reductions in foreign funding. This trend towards local innovation includes efforts to digitize production and regulatory compliance processes for medical products.
